The indie-pop trio almost monday surfed into San Diego this week for a hometown show as part of the North American leg of their DIVE tour. This felt more like a groovy beach party than a typical concert. 

As the opening notes of ‘dive’ blared through the speakers, the excitement reached a fever pitch as the band took the stage. Lead singer Dawson Daugherty stormed onto the stage, clad in a green cutoff tee and sunglasses with his curly hair bouncing with every step. The crowd fed off his energy as he danced across the stage. Donning a turquoise guitar for their danceable hit ‘Can’t Slow Down,’ he kept the energy high and encouraged the crowd to sing and dance along. Since it was a hometown show for almost monday, Daughtery noted that some lyrics of the song ‘Seaside Market’ would be familiar to the crowd, as it refers to a local market in the area. 

almost monday brought the “vibes” back to San Diego. While the North American leg of their tour is now over, they are headed across the pond to the UK to begin the next phase of their tour.

SOMA in San Diego, CA on February 19, 2025
